Seller Financing Can Be Beneficial If You Avoid Making Mistakes

Owner financing is an alternative method of seller your home, where you the homeowner enters into a mortgage contract with a buyer who wants to purchase your home. Owner financing usually yields full market price for the home and a good rate of return. Here are 6 ways to insure that your risk is minimized.

1. Ask for a cash down payment of at least 10% on the purchase of the home.

2. Ask for other security. If you are comfortable with the buyer, but the buyer does not have the down payment requirement, ask for additional security like a car title that can be used for additional collateral.

3. Check their credit. There are many options for obtaining a credit report. Have the buyer obtain a credit report with a credit score and bring it with them when applying for the loan. Bed credit is okay, as long as the issues have been resolved and they have recovered financially.

4. Trust your instincts. It has been proven time and time again that your first impression is usually the correct one. If you have a funny feeling about the situation, it may be best to walk away and find another buyer.

5. Consider the whole picture. If the bank is willing to loan the buyer 90% of the homes value, and is okay with you holding a second mortgage on the house if the buyer puts 5% down in cash, it’s a win win for everyone. The whole picture is you’ll be getting 95% of the value up front, even if the buyer never pays a dime on the second mortgage. Worst case scenario is that you foreclose on the house that the buyer paid you 95% of the value for.

6. Talk to an attorney. Determine what the foreclosure period is in your state. Each state sets different periods for foreclosure through the courts. Knowing these things can help you sell in the safest way.

Providing seller financing allows you to get the most money possible for your home. Be smart about it and this can be a winning transaction for you and the buyer.
